China Southern back to pre-SARS transpacific schedule

China Southern Airlines announced that due to high market demand – it is returning its 4th weekly transpacific flight between Los Angeles and China, starting Monday, September 1.

China Southern suspended this fourth weekly flight during the recently concluded severe acute respiratory syndrome (SARS) crisis in Asia. With the return of its fourth transpacific flight, China Southern Airlines is back to its pre-SARS transpacific schedule.

Starting September 1st, China Southern Airlines will offer four weekly Boeing 777 transpacific service – Monday, Wednesday, Friday and Sunday evenings – on a code-share basis with Delta Air Lines.

The market demand for our Monday service from our gateway in North America is very important to our company and we are quite pleased to see bookings rapidly coming back in all categories of service, said Mr. Wei Jia Liao, General Manager, China Southern Airlines.
